Prenatal DNA testing has emerged as a transformative tool in modern pregnancy care. offering expectant parents with invaluable insights about their developing baby, this cutting-edge technology utilizes the analysis of fetal DNA present in maternal blood samples. By analyzing specific genetic markers, prenatal DNA testing can identify a wide range of conditions, from common chromosomal abnormalities such as Down syndrome to certain inherited diseases. These early findings empower couples to make well-considered decisions about their pregnancy and prepare for the arrival of their child.

An Overview of Non-Invasive Prenatal Paternity Testing
Non-invasive prenatal paternity testing (NIPT) has emerged as a revolutionary method for determining biological parentage during pregnancy. This sophisticated procedure analyzes cell-free fetal DNA present in the mother's bloodstream. By assessing specific genetic markers, NIPT can reliably determine the probability of paternity. The procedure typically involves a simple blood draw from the mother, followed by laboratory analysis.
- Outcomes from NIPT are usually available within a few weeks.
- Positive aspects of NIPT include its non-invasive nature, high accuracy, and ability to be performed early in pregnancy.
However, it's important to note that NIPT offers a probabilistic result rather than a definitive diagnosis. In some cases, further testing may be required for absolute certainty.
